Shorthanded you can't let people push you around. There is a line in 7CS4AP that says something like "Sometimes you need to splash the pot around against aggressive players to stop them from getting value with their semi bluffs". This could be one of those situations.

5th street is definitely either fold or raise. Calling is really terrible. I only learned 1 thing from the Barry Greenstein book "Ace on the River", and that's you're better off attempting to make the right play rather than settling on something in between. In this hand either you are ahead or way behind. When you are ahead you can't let your opponent get a shot at catching one of his overcards and beating you. When you're behind it's better off finding out now than later.
